Job Description:
Job Summary Participates in assisting the child development
specialist in planning, supervising and implementing the classroom
program in compliance with state requirements, contract standards,
and applicable policies and procedures. Essential Duties And
Responsibilities Assists the child development specialist in
performing a variety of technical tasks relative to child
development, including the development of weekly lesson plans that
involve age-level developmentally appropriate activities and that
demonstrate creativity and resourcefulness in planning programs and
in the use of materials. Assists the child development specialist
in the instruction of children in a childcare age unit through the
development and implementation of lesson plans and other
activities. Participates with child development specialist in
providing demonstrations of age appropriate development and
behavior of children. Provides guidance to students regarding
Center rules and regulations related to childcare; assists with the
daily assignments to students and the evaluation of classroom
activities and performance. Prepares reports and correspondence
regarding classroom operations and activities; maintains and
records training hours and attendance records. Organizes and
participates in games; reads stories and teaches simple painting,
drawing, handwork, songs and similar activities; helps children
remove garments; helps children develop habits of caring for own
clothing and picking up and putting away toys and books; and
directs activities in eating, resting, and toileting. Maintains
discipline, physical organization and cleanliness in the classroom.
